Nothing confirmed yesterday that the Snapdragon 8s Gen 4 is the preferred SoC for the next Nothing Phone (3).

Company co-founder Akis Evangelidis hailed the chip’s performance in comparison to the phone, noting an 88% increase in GPU speed, a 33% faster CPU, and an astounding 125% increase in NPU speed (2).

He also verified the software support information today. When asked why the company didn’t select a different Soc, Evangelidis responded that the new chip will pave the way for improved software support—”5 & 7″ as opposed to “4 & 4.”

Think of that as seven years of security patches and five years of significant OS updates.
That is a significant improvement compared to the Nothing Phone (2)’s three years of Android updates and four years of security patches.

In July, the Nothing Phone (3) will be available.
